This position performs reviews of plans and applications and provides customer service to the public, County departments, and local agencies. Provides technical and administrative support to staff. Researches, compiles, and analyzes data; assists with the general organization of public hearings. Assists the public with planning and development questions and concerns; performs technical tasks associated with the review of plans and applications. Employment is subject to the terms, conditions, and policies detailed in the Personnel Policies Manual (PPM). This position requires regular in-person presence as an essential job function.

Essential Duties/Responsibilities
  • Provides customer service duties by answering zoning-related inquiries; communicates zoning issues with property owners and contractors; and research land use history and data using a computer, maps, archived files, and publications.
  • Receives and documents citizen complaints for Code Enforcement.
  • Performs counter-based customer assistance to provide general or site-specific information about project processing requirements and standard interpretations of the Land Development Code.
  • Reviews and processes minor land use review applications, processes various types of building permits and applications, and disseminates information to the public.
  • Reviews and processes minor residential projects.
  • Provides technical support and assistance to staff such as conducting research, creating maps and charts.
  • Performs data entry and inputs information into database.
  • Provides support to the Planning Commission and/or Board of Adjustment.
  • Assists with the preparation of public hearing notices, coordinates mass mailings for public hearing items.
  • Performs agenda management and attends meetings; takes, transcribes, and distributes meeting minutes.
  • Organizes, processes and transfers records for inactive file storage, scanning and destruction. Locates information within inactive storage.
  • Creates and maintains internal records of incoming and outgoing communication.
  • Responsible for collecting and processing documents to be recorded. Serves as the primary contact with the Clerk and Recorder's Office.
  • Processes general receipts in compliance with policies and procedures.
  • Assists with training staff as needed.
  • Performs reception duties as required.
  • Sorts and distributes incoming mail and faxes; processes outgoing mail.
  • Performs other duties as required.
Supervision Exercised

This classification does not have supervisory authority and requires no supervision or direction of others.

Supervision Received

Receives intermittent supervision. This classification normally performs the job by following established standard operating procedures and/or policies. Regular direction, guidance, and coaching from supervisor is expected. There is a choice of the appropriate procedure or policy to apply to duties. Performance reviewed periodically.
